Transaction 27014ad4d0b34ca731ef5a26b9e88174420776833db9d5957c250c520af62b38
1 Input
1 Output
-
27014ad4d0b34ca731ef5a26b9e88174420776833db9d5957c250c520af62b38:0
- value
- 999389
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ba101fca29504231fec65efe1e4529594367611f OP_EQUAL
- address
- 3JepvYxRMmwE8MMCGUEbywy9goX7UGVk1b